function CheckEmail(Email)
{
	var match = /^[a-zA-Z0-9._-]+@([a-zA-Z0-9_-]+\.)+[a-zA-Z0-9.-]{2,8}$/;
	if(match.test(Email)){return true}
	else {return false}
}
function validate()
{
	if(document.form1.firstname.value=='')
	{
		alert("Please Enter Firstname.");
		document.form1.firstname.focus();
		return false;
	}
	if(document.form1.lastname.value=='')
	{
		alert("Please Enter Lastname ");
		document.form1.lastname.focus();
		return false;
	}
	if(document.form1.add.value=='')
	{
		alert("Please Enter Address ");
		document.form1.add.focus();
		return false;
	}
	if(document.form1.phone.value=='')
	{
		alert("Please Enter Phone No ");
		document.form1.phone.focus();
		return false;
	}  
	if(document.form1.city.value=='')
	{
		alert("Please Enter City ");
		document.form1.city.focus();
		return false;
	} 
	if(document.form1.email.value=='')
	{
		alert("Please Enter Email ");
		document.form1.email.focus();
		return false;
	} 
	if(!CheckEmail(document.form1.email.value))
	{
		alert("Please Enter Valid Email");
		document.form1.email.focus();
		return false;
	}
	if(!jcap())
	{
		return false;
	}
}
